Alleghany falls short at regional golf tournament

HARRISONBURG – The 2024 high school golf season came to a conclusion for Alleghany following a trip to the Heritage Oaks Golf Course in Harrisonburg last Tuesday at the Class 3, Region C tournament. 

Western Albemarle claimed one of the state tournament berths after the Warriors took home the team regional championship following a day’s best 291. The other school to claim a state tournament spot was Liberty Christian Academy following their 319 score as a group. The Heritage Oaks Club will be the host to the state tournament. 
 
The Cougars were set to feature three golfers at the tournament in Harrisonburg, including Jacob Morris, Kai Rowland, and Haden Spinks. However, Morris was injured and did not participate, leaving Rowland and Spinks as the only two AHS golfers at the regional tournament.
 
Spinks finished with an 84 for the regional tournament, while Rowland shot a 98. Both Spinks or Rowland came up short in qualifying for the individual state tournament. 
 
The three individual golfers who qualified for the state tournament included Chase Snyder from Wilson Memorial who shot an individual best 69, while Jack Baugher from Spotswood and Andrew McCoy from Rockbridge County each shot a 73 to claim a spot.
